The Vanguard Group, founded in 1975 by John C. Bogle, is one of the world's largest investment management companies, headquartered in Malvern, Pennsylvania. As of recent years, it manages trillions in assets, offering a wide range of mutual funds, ETFs, and retirement products, catering to both individual and institutional investors. Its philosophy emphasizes low fees, diversification, and a buy-and-hold strategy, making it a dominant player in the passive investing revolution.

Vanguard Group's Q4 2018 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2018, Vanguard Group held 4,245 positions worth $2.23T, down 13% from $2.56T the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 15% of the portfolio.

Trading was light in Q4 2018: portfolio turnover was 3.9%. Vanguard Group opened 75 new positions and exited 92, leaving the 4,245-position portfolio largely intact.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 17% of assets, down from 17%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.

  • Vanguard Group's largest Q4 2018 buy was Linde: 44,981,539 shares worth $7.02B.
  • Vanguard Group added most to Microsoft in Q4 2018, an estimated $2.7B increase.
  • Vanguard Group's biggest Q4 2018 reduction was Dell, cutting an estimated $1.07B.
  • Vanguard Group fully exited Aetna Inc in Q4 2018, selling an estimated $4.74B.
  • Vanguard Group's ten largest holdings make up 15% of its $2.23T portfolio in Q4 2018.
  • Vanguard Group opened 75 new positions and closed 92 in Q4 2018.
  • Vanguard Group's portfolio value fell 13% quarter-over-quarter to $2.23T.

Based on Vanguard Group's 13F filing for Q4 2018, filed 14 Feb 2019.
